Interesting Facts About the Scarlet Rosella

The scarlet Rosella, or Crimson Rosella, is a striking bird primarily found in Australia and New Zealand. These birds are known for their vibrant red plumage complemented by blue and green accents. These colors are not only a highlight in nature but also the reason many people choose these birds for drawing and coloring. The Rosellas inhabit various environments, from forests to urban areas, and mainly feed on seeds, fruits, and berries. They are social birds and are often seen in small groups. Their lifestyle and social behavior make them a fascinating subject for bird watchers and artists.
